Transaction 4369464923fa620934cd7764b777b695b0b880e0bae74b22129860594b032b59
1 Input
1 Output
-
4369464923fa620934cd7764b777b695b0b880e0bae74b22129860594b032b59:0
- value
- 51719
- script pubkey
- OP_0 OP_PUSHBYTES_20 3269db228d5e5e09ad0815b800f00c07313e0b6a
- address
- bc1qxf5akg5dte0qntggzkuqpuqvqucnuzm2lrv0jl